There is the skeleton for you to clothe with flesh."
"And suppose she refuses?"
"She will not refuse. She likes handsome dresses and jewelry as well as
any other little fool of seventeen. You make her the offer, and my word
for it, it will be accepted."
"I will go, Miriam. Upon my word I feel curious to see the witch. Who is
she like, Miriam--mamma or me?"
The woman's eyes flashed fire.
"Not like you, you son of Satan! If she was I would have strangled her
in her cradle! Let me go, for the air you breathe chokes me! Dare to
disobey at your peril!"
"I will start for K---- to-morrow. She will be here--my adopted
daughter--before the week ends."
"Good! And this old mother of yours, will she be kind to the girl? I
won't have her treated badly, you understand."
"My mother will do whatever her son wishes. She would be kind to a young
gorilla if I said so. Don't fear for your niece--she will be treated
well."
"Let it be so, or beware! A blood-hound on your track would be less
deadly than I! I will be here again, and yet again, to see for myself
that you keep your word.
